**Capacity note: Ledgerline payroll export v3**

Format change doubles row width (new deduction columns) and adds a checksum pass. Export jobs for Toverton-sized tenants will roughly 1.6x in runtime. Current worker pool absorbs this if we stagger tenant batches and raise the chunk size. No new hardware needed through Q3. Risk: the checksum pass is CPU-bound; watch p95 on the shared pool. Reviewer: confirm the chunking math holds. Proposed constants for the v3 exporter follow.

tuning table, yahap-hahip:
BUDGETS = {
    "praiel": 88,
    "quenox": 61,
    "nordor": 332,
    "gorix": 835,
    "ruswyn": 186,
}

Runbook: Cartwheel pick-list optimizer acting up? First check the route-solver queue — if it backs up past 200 jobs, pickers at the Dunmore depot get stale lists. Restarting the solver worker usually clears it; lists regenerate within five minutes. Tell callers their handhelds will refresh automatically, no re-login needed. Escalate only if jobs stay stuck after two restarts. Full triage steps are on this internal page.

runbook for yawig-hadup: https://confluence.tolvaqio.internal/spaces/build/settings/spaces/1d526a27483adb48

Alert: Quillbase connection pool saturation on the Harkwell cluster. This fires when the pooler holds more than 90% of available connections for five consecutive minutes, usually caused by long-running report queries or a leaked session in the Tallyfin sync worker. Impact is typically slow checkout flows and intermittent 503s from the orders service. First steps: check pool occupancy on the dashboard, identify the top consumers, and recycle idle sessions older than ten minutes. The full triage runbook for this alert is kept here.

operations page: https://rundeck.norvaio.test/merge_requests/job/secrets/deploy/b5f541a8567c1f35

## Q3 Regional Sales Review — Westvale Territory (Managers Only)

Quick recap for finance: Westvale outperformed plan by 6%, mostly thanks to the Larkspur bundle push in September. Coastal accounts lagged, and Marnie's team is reworking the renewal cadence there. Margins held steady despite freight creep. Full deck lands in the shared folder Friday. Before circulating anything, please read the note below first.

internal memo for tagef-hadup: Gross margin on Ulaath came in at 15 percent against a plan of 5 percent. Only 7 of the 120 pilot accounts renewed Ulaath, so a churn review is set for October 15.